摘要
Distributed beamforming (DBF) is a cooperative technology that several nodes transmit a common message to a receiver efficiently. The key to DBF is to ensure every node's signal adds coherently at the receiver by synchronizing node's carrier phase. In this paper, we present a closed-loop deterministic phase synchronization algorithm in order to pursue less synchronization time, less feedback information, less energy consumption. We analyze the performance of this algorithm and make a comparison between the new and the previous closed-loop phase synchronization algorithms.
